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of file arrangement, in particular to a paper cutter with edges aligned quickly. Comprising the following steps: the device comprises a workbench, a lower cutter and a lighting device, wherein the lower cutter is arranged on a side elevation of the workbench, and the lighting device is arranged on the bottom surface of the workbench; the illuminating device comprises a moving part, a sliding block and an illuminating lamp, wherein the upper end of the sliding block is in sliding connection with the workbench, the sliding direction is perpendicular to the lower cutter, the lower end of the sliding block is fixedly connected with the moving part, and the illuminating lamp is arranged on the side elevation of the moving part, which faces the lower cutter. The paper cutter solves the problem of fuzzy light parting lines caused by mounting the lamp strip on the side elevation of the workbench.

Background
The disclosure of this background section is only intended to increase the understanding of the general background of the utility model and is not necessarily to be construed as an admission or any form of suggestion that this information forms the prior art already known to those of ordinary skill in the art.
The file arrangement refers to the process of checking, system classification, combination, arrangement, numbering, basic cataloging and making file identification for file entities according to a certain principle, so that the file entities are ordered. The file mark (back) is made by cutting the back (A4 kraft paper) into different widths of 2cm to 6cm by using a paper cutter because the width of the file box ridge is different from 2cm to 6 cm.
The inventor finds that the cutting line of the paper and the edge of the cutting edge are difficult to align by naked eyes in the paper cutting process due to the special thickness of the kraft paper special for the back, so that more time is required for calibrating the corresponding cutting line of the back width and the edge of the paper cutter, the width of the cut back is offset, and the cut back is required to be manufactured again, thereby causing waste.
In the prior art, a paper cutter exists, a lamp strip is arranged on the vertical face of a workbench to play a role in lighting alignment, the lamp strip fixed on the vertical face of the workbench is required to be arranged on the lower side of the cutter and does not protrude out of the cutter for avoiding touching by the cutter, but because the cutter is provided with a certain thickness, even if a light emitting surface faces to a cutting edge, a light source is still shielded by the cutter to a certain extent, so that the light irradiation boundary line is fuzzy, and the effect of quick alignment cannot be achieved.

In order to solve the problem of fuzzy light parting lines of paper to be cut caused by mounting a lamp strip on a side elevation of a workbench, the utility model provides a paper cutter with fast edge alignment, which comprises the following components: the automatic cutting machine comprises a workbench 1, a lower cutter 2 and a lighting device 15, wherein the lower cutter 2 is arranged on a side elevation of the workbench 1, and the lighting device 15 is arranged on the bottom surface of the workbench 1; the lighting device 15 comprises a moving part 18, a sliding block 17 and a lighting lamp 6, wherein the upper end of the sliding block 17 is in sliding connection with the workbench 1, the sliding direction is perpendicular to the lower cutter 2, the lower end of the sliding block 17 is fixedly connected with the moving part 18, and the lighting lamp 6 is arranged on the side elevation of the moving part 18 facing the lower cutter 2.
The paper cutter solves the problems that when the paper cutter in the prior art cuts paper, the light source of the illuminating lamp is shielded by the cutter, so that the light and shadow boundary line irradiated by lamplight is fuzzy, and the cutting line of the paper cannot be aligned with the edge of the cutter rapidly. Especially, aiming at the paper with special thickness, such as kraft paper special for archives back, cutting deviation is very easy to occur, so that the problem of waste of manpower and material resources is caused. The paper edge alignment method has the advantages of being simple in operation, capable of simplifying the paper edge alignment step when the paper cutter is used for cutting, saving cutting time and reducing paper waste caused by irregular cutting.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 1-8, the paper cutting machine comprises a workbench 1, a fixing plate 3, a lower cutter 2, an upper cutter 4, a handle 5, a lighting device 15, a lighting lamp 6, a supporting foot 7 and a lighting lamp switching device 9.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 8, the workbench 1 comprises a working surface for placing paper 11 to be cut and mounting a fixing plate 3, a vertical surface for mounting a lower cutter 2, and a lighting lamp switch device 9, a lighting device 15 and bottom surfaces of four supporting legs 7.
The fixed plate 3 is positioned at the edge of the working surface of the workbench 1, is connected with the lower cutter 2 and the upper cutter 4 through the rotating shaft 8, and the fixed plate 3 is used for fixing the paper 11 to be cut on the workbench, and is lifted up before the cutting work is started, and after the paper to be cut is aligned, the fixed plate is pressed down to start cutting, so that the paper is prevented from shifting in the cutting process.
The thickness of the lower cutter 2 is about 0.5 cm, the inner side of the lower cutter 2 is in fit connection with the vertical face of the workbench 1, and the lower cutter blade 13 is positioned on the outer side of the lower cutter 2.
The thickness of the upper cutter 4 is about 0.5 cm, the inner side of one end of the upper cutter 4 is connected with the outer side of the lower cutter through a rotating shaft 8, the other end of the upper cutter 4 is provided with a handle 5, and the upper cutter blade 14 is positioned on the inner side of the upper cutter 4.
The handle 5 is made of rubber, the tail end of the upper cutter 4 is wrapped by the handle 5, the handle 5 is pressed downwards, and the upper cutter blade 14 and the lower cutter blade 13 are mutually engaged to cut.
As shown in fig. 4, 5 and 6, the lighting device 15 is installed at the bottom of the workbench 1 and is located close to the vertical face of the lower cutter 2. A rail 16 is arranged on the bottom surface of the workbench 1, and the rail 16 is a chute perpendicular to the lower cutter 2; the sliding block 17 is of a T-shaped structure, and the T-shaped sliding block 17 is clamped in the sliding groove. The slider 17 and the moving member 18 may be integrally formed or may be separately formed. The bottom of the moving part 18 is provided with a groove 19, and when in use, an operator stretches hands into the groove 19 to drag the moving part 18 to slide out, so that the push-pull operation is convenient.
As shown in fig. 5 and 7, the movable member 18 has a plate-like structure, and the illumination lamp 6 is mounted on the vertical surface of the movable member 18 of the illumination device 15, and is provided in two in total, one at each end of the movable member 18. The illuminating lamp 6 is a white LED lamp, and the light source of the illuminating lamp 6 irradiates upwards.
The supporting legs 7 are made of rubber, the height of the supporting legs 7 is about 1.5 cm, and the supporting legs 7 are positioned at four corners of the bottom of the workbench 1, so that the workbench 1 is firmly erected on a tabletop, the workbench is not easy to slide during cutting operation, and a sufficient gap is reserved between the bottom of the workbench 1 and the tabletop for installing the lighting device 15 and the lighting lamp switch device 9.
The storage battery is arranged in the lighting lamp switch device 9 and is connected with the lighting lamps 6 through cables, and meanwhile, the two lighting lamps 6 are controlled to be switched on and off. The lighting lamp switch device is positioned at the front side of the bottom surface of the workbench 1, namely positioned at one side close to an operator, and is convenient for the left hand to switch and press keys during cutting operation. The illuminating lamp switch device 9 is provided with the button switch 10, so that the illuminating lamp can be flexibly controlled to be turned on when alignment is required, and turned off when alignment is finished, the power consumption is reduced, and the human eyes are prevented from directly looking at the light source for a long time.
The specific principle is as follows:
when no cutting operation is required, referring to fig. 3-4, the illumination device 15 is retracted, the handle 5 and the fixing plate 3 are pressed to be in a cutting state, and accidental injury caused by sliding down of the upper cutter 4 due to collision is avoided.
When the cutting operation is performed, referring to fig. 1, the handle 5 is lifted, and the fixing plate 3 is lifted in linkage with the upper cutter 4 through the rotation shaft 8. Referring to fig. 8, a sheet 11 to be cut is placed on the working surface of the table 1. Referring to fig. 4-5, the moving part 18 is pulled by the groove of the moving part 18, so that the illuminating lamp 6 slides out to the outer side of the lower cutter 2 and right below the upper cutter 4, and the illuminating lamp light source is ensured not to be blocked by the lower cutter. Referring to fig. 2, the illumination lamp 6 is turned on by pressing the key switch 10. A clear shadow boundary is formed at the upper end and the lower end of the paper 11 to be cut, and the cutting line 12 of the paper 11 to be cut is aligned with the lower cutter blade 13 rapidly by the principle of two points and one line, so that the aim of accurate cutting is achieved. The fixing plate 3 is pressed down to fix the aligned sheet 11 to be cut on the table 1, preventing the sheet from being shifted during operation. The illumination lamp 6 is turned off by pressing the key switch 10. Pushing the moving part 18 resets the lighting device 15. The handle 5 is pressed down to perform cutting work.
